How Solar Panels Generate Electrical Power



Photovoltaic panel harness the sunlight's power by converting sunlight into electrical power with a process known as the photovoltaic or pv impact. When sunlight strikes the solar panels, the photons (light particles) are absorbed by the semiconducting materials within the panels, generally constructed from silicon. This absorption produces an electrical present as the photons knock electrons loosened from the atoms within the material.

The electric fields within the solar cells then require these electrons to stream in a certain direction, producing a direct existing (DC) of electrical power. This direct current is then passed through an inverter, which converts it right into alternating present (AIR CONDITIONER) electrical power that can be made use of to power your home or company.

Excess electricity created by the photovoltaic panels can be kept in batteries for later usage or fed back into the grid for credit score with a procedure called internet metering. Comprehending Photovoltaic Panel Elements



One important aspect of photovoltaic panel modern technology is comprehending the numerous components that comprise a solar panel system.

The essential elements of a photovoltaic panel system include the solar panels themselves, which are comprised of photovoltaic cells that transform sunlight into electrical power. These panels are installed on a framework, frequently a roofing system, to catch sunshine.

In addition to the panels, there are inverters that transform the direct existing (DC) electrical energy created by the panels right into rotating existing (AIR CONDITIONING) electrical energy that can be utilized in homes or organizations.

The system additionally consists of racking to sustain and position the solar panels for optimum sunshine exposure. Moreover, wires and ports are important for carrying the electrical energy generated by the panels to the electric system of a structure.
